I would take the frame and a piece of the glass to a glass company and have the glass replaced. Glass would be the best if the rest of the panels are glass, it won't change the light that comes in the green house. You can get the thickness you need, and they can probably put it in the frame for you. It would probably cost a lot less than Plexiglas or Lexan that you will need to cut to fit yourself without breaking it.
